Position Overview
The Computer Operator II is responsible for monitoring all computer operations system jobs and ensuring the updates, files, and electronic transactions are processed accurately and timely for all core banking modules and 3rd parties for the appropriate shift. This includes monitoring scheduled incoming and outgoing files, addressing all error messages displayed on the operator’s terminal, via email, or through automation tools, escalating issues to their supervisor and\or on-call personnel or to the core banking vendor, and communicating issues and workflow processes between shifts.

Founded in 1964, Fremont Bank is one of the oldest independent family-owned and managed banks in the state and focuses on personalized service for clients. It has 24 branches across the counties of Alameda, Contra Costa, Santa Clara, San Francisco, and Monterey with retail loan offices in Sacramento and Los Angeles counties.
